Whilst it is a statutory requirement of all businesses to comply with relevant health and safety legislation, in many cases our experience shows they these statutory responsibilities are not always adequately discharged. This is partly due to the huge volume of health and safety legislation but also to the difficulties encountered when dealing with complex and varied processes in the work place.
As an organisation we are committed to offering our clients guidance and solutions where a need is identified. We work with our clients to ensure as far as reasonably practicable that health and safety matters are complied with.
The Syndicate therefore has developed systems to identify the health and safety requirements of its client base. We do this through the interaction we have with our clients when investigating and settling claims on their behalf. If during this process it becomes apparent that there are areas of concern, then we will set in motion a risk management programme. Once this has been initiated we will expect a positive response to any suggestions we make and periodically check with them on any progress made.
Our aim in partnership with our clients is to make the workplace a safer place and to prevent the adverse costs associated with accidents at work. Our experience shows that the direct costs of these accidents are just the tip of iceberg and the real cost to an organisation can be much more when all the natural consequences of accidents are considered.
